4 Definition Revised 03/10/2010 4 A testing irregularity is defined as any occurrence that may inappropriately influence a students performance on a test or the reporting of a students performance, or any occurrence that constitutes a breach in test security or improper administration of mandatory student testing.

5 Reporting Testing Irregularities Revised 03/10/2010 5 Test Examiners are directed to report any testing irregularity to the designated School Test Coordinator (STC) immediately, and STCs are directed to report testing irregularities to the Division Director of Testing (DDOT) within 24 hours of their occurrence. While some irregularities may be resolved locally by the DDOT, most irregularities are forwarded within 24 hours by the DDOT to the Virginia Department of Education (VDOE) for review and guidance. DDOTs are required to report certain irregularities to the VDOE. All situations that involve the retesting of students, compromised testing procedures or policies, or student test record exclusions must be reported to the VDOE. In some cases testing irregularities are reported to the VDOE by concerned individuals, some of whom wish to remain anonymous, through means other than through the normal reporting structure. This information is conveyed in Informational Supts. Memo No. 118, dated May 9, 2008 and Testing Memo No. 713, dated May 14, 2008.

6 Reporting Testing Irregularities Using TIWAS Revised 03/10/2010 6 1. Testing Irregularity occurs 2. School Testing Coordinator (STC) enters information into TIWAS and submits to Division Director of Testing (DDOT) 3. DDOT reviews and resolves locally or submits to VDOE 4. VDOE staff closes irregularity or requests additional information 5. DDOT and STC view resolution 6. DDOT prints or exports irregularities as needed While irregularities that have been added and resolved locally are not visible by VDOE, they reside in the application on the VDOE server. Therefore, the information provided in the irregularities may be subject to Freedom of Information Act requests submitted to VDOE.

15 Adding An Irregularity Revised 03/10/2010 15 STCs and DDOTs add irregularities VDOE no longer routinely adds irregularities Alternate form number appears after irregularity saved (pay attention to status) STC cannot edit irregularity once submitted to DDOT Test information entered must pertain to the form that was administered A new irregularity must be submitted for each different test level/SOL test area

16 Steps For Adding An Irregularity Revised 03/10/2010 16 1. Click on the Add Irregularity link on the Maintain Irregularities page. 2. Fill in the required information on the Testing Irregularity - Add screen 3. Select Yes in the Submitted to DDOT field if all information is accurate and complete. If more information needs to be collected, do not select Yes in the Submitted to DDOT field. 4. Click on the Submit Data button to apply your changes. A green checkmark will indicate if the irregularity has successfully been saved. See the next slide for the screen shot of the Testing Irregularity – Add screen.

27 Testing Irregularity Statuses StatusDescriptionNext StepVisible By AddedA new irregularity has been added by STC or DDOT When irregularity is complete and accurate, submit to DDOT STC (View/Edit) DDOT (View/Edit) Submitted to DDOTAn irregularity has been completed and submitted to DDOT for review DDOT must review irregularity and decide to resolve locally or submit to VDOE STC (View only) DDOT (View/Edit) Resolved by DDOTDDOT has resolved irregularity locally STC reviews and follows resolution provided by DDOT STC (View only) DDOT (View/Edit) Submitted to DOEDDOT has submitted irregularity to VDOE for resolution VDOE reviews and determines if more information is needed or resolves irregularity STC (View only) DDOT (View only) VDOE (View/Edit) Response by DOEVDOE has requested more information from division DDOT provides additional information to VDOE STC (View only) DDOT (View/Edit) VDOE (View/Edit) Closed by DOEVDOE has resolved and closed irregularity Division proceeds based on resolution provided STC (View only) DDOT (View only) VDOE (View/Edit) 27 Revised 03/10/2010

28 Editing An Irregularity Revised 03/10/2010 28 STC may edit irregularity before submitting to DDOT After Yes is selected in Submitted to DDOT field, STC cannot edit the irregularity DDOT may change Submitted to DDOT field to No to enable STC to edit irregularity DDOT cannot edit irregularity once Submitted to DOE VDOE may change Closed Status to No to enable DDOT to edit irregularity
